The Islands Trust says it wants the Prime Minister to take a constructive role at the upcoming UN Climate conference in Paris, and come back with a binding agreement to reduce Canada’s emissions.
And, the Trust put it in writing, in a letter to Justin Trudeau.
Chair Peter Luckham says trustrees are seeing climate change up close – through things like extreme weather and rising sea levels.
The Islands Trust is also inviting Trudeau to visit the area, to see first-hand the
work it’s doing at the local level, and the impact climate change is already having on the Islands.
